DES MOINES, Iowa (KCRG) – The Iowa Department of Transportation has shut down sections of Interstate 80 due to hazardous conditions.

The DOT reported that all lanes in both directions of I-80 are closed from mile marker 8 near Council Bluffs to the Jordan Creek Parkway exit at mile marker 121 in West Des Moines.

Officials also closed every lane of I-80 between Altoona and Coralville.

In addition to the severe weather, law enforcement officers have responded to several incidents.

The DOT advised against travel on all state roadways north of U.S. 30, particularly in the northeastern part of the state.
